Qridi is an awarded pedagogical software for better teaching and learning. Qridi has been developed together with innovative Finnish teachers and experts based on the most recent results of studies on learning. Qridi is a comprehensive tool that allows pupils to conduct self, peer and group evaluations, and it allows for the use of guardian and teacher evaluations in an easy-to-use environment. With Qridi, it is possible to direct and monitor pupils’ individual learning processes in a variety of ways. Qridi can be used to evaluate and, at the same time, teach a broad array of skills (21st century skills): behaviour and the whole make up of knowledge, skills, attitudes and will. The tool has especially been designed for guidance and the evaluation of continuous learning. Qridi is also used in the sport and business sectors, where learning and impact are crucial for individuals and groups.

Tiimiakatemia Global is a training and consulting company that trains professional team coaches. It has been established in 1993 by teamwork, team coaching and team learning experts. The mission of Tiimiakatemia Global is to boldly coach team coaches. They are  professionals who have the knowledge, skills, attitudes and experiences to coach individuals, teams and communities to work and learn together. To certify the competencies of team coaches the company trains, Tiimiakatemia Global upkeeps and develops team coaches’ competency certification system. The company offers both short and long-term coaching programs to progressive and inspired professionals from educational and business worlds. Also, the company consults organizations to use team coaching methods and develop as learning organizations.

HELBUS Helsinki School of Business was founded in 2012 and is currently owned by the Helsinki Region Chamber of Commerce. We offer high quality education for people who are just starting their careers, and tools for personal and professional growth for business leaders and professionals. Currently we offer British undergraduate (Bachelor of Arts (honours) in Business and Management) and postgraduate business degrees (MBA) awarded by our UK partner, the University of Northampton. Through our partnerships, our studies, teaching and assessment are fully quality assured by the British higher education authorities.
